Salmon

Every illness seems to have its own set of dietary restrictions or requirements. Luckily for me, having Macular Degeneration means that I should be eating salmon on a regular basis.
I happen to completely love salmon.

Several months ago, Rj and I decided to buy a package of sushi-grade salmon so that I could experiment with recipes and sauces and different types of cooking. I have had it baked, lightly seared, barely cooked, totally cooked, with lots of different rubs and flavours.
Today I had the second last piece from that box.
I baked it, barely, and had it with a blood-orange passion fruit butter sauce.
My goodness it was delicious.

There is nothing better than being *required* to eat foods that you love because of an illness... especially when so many illnesses seem to have far more restrictions than options.

The sauce was super simple:
Butter
Blood-Orange infused olive oil
Passion Fruit syrup
Lemon juice & zest
Salt & Pepper
Parsley

Brought to simmering on the stove.
That's it.
